The global Intraocular Lens Market is projected to grow at a CAGR of 5.4%. Intraocular lenses (IOL) are the medical devices which are implanted inside the eye to replace natural eye lens; so as to treat cataract or refractive errors. Growth in this market can be attributed to the rapid growth in the geriatric population and associated eye disorders, rising prevalence of eye diseases & diabetes in the overall population across the globe, technological advancements in intraocular lenses, and increasing government initiatives to control and treat blindness caused by cataract. The growing focus of companies on emerging countries and gradual shift towards newer technologies are offering significant growth opportunities for players in intraocular lens market.

Intraocular Lens Market Dynamics

Growing Preference for Technological Advanced Intraocular Lenses
Currently, there is an increasing demand for technological advanced premium IOLs such as, multifocal IOLs, presbyopia- and astigmatism-correcting intraocular lens (IOL), accommodating IOL, extended depth of focus (EDoF) IOL. This growth is mainly fueled by the need to improve the quality of vision and reduce the risk of blindness.
Among premium IOLs, accommodating IOLs segment is projected to grow at the fastest CAGR of 7% during the forecast period of 2017 to 2022.

This study involved four major activities in estimating the current size of the intraocular lenses (IOLs) market. Exhaustive secondary research was done to collect information on the market as well as its peer and parent markets. The next step was to validate these findings, assumptions, and sizing with industry experts across the value chain through primary research. Both top-down and bottom-up approaches were employed to estimate the complete market size. Thereafter, market breakdown and data triangulation were used to estimate the sizes of segments and subsegments.
Secondary Research
In the secondary research process, various secondary sources such as annual reports, press releases, and investor presentations of companies; white papers; certified publications; articles by recognized authors; trade directories; and databases such as D&B Hoovers and Bloomberg Businessweek were referred to identify and collect information for this study.
Primary Research
The intraocular lenses market comprises several stakeholders such as intraocular lenses manufacturers, suppliers and distributors of intraocular lenses, research institutes and laboratories, government associations, and healthcare services providers (including hospitals, eye clinics, and public & private eye care centers). Primary sources from the supply side, including CEOs, managing director, vice presidents, marketing and sales directors, business development managers, technology and innovation directors of intraocular lenses manufacturing companies, suppliers, and distributors, have been considered. Demand-side primary sources include industry experts such as directors of hospitals and ophthalmic clinics, ophthalmic hospital & clinic managers, optometrists, professors, research scientists, and related key opinion leaders.
